Shadowsocks-lib全面指南:安装与使用

“”# Shadowsocks-lib全面指南:安装与使用

Shadowsocks-lib,也被称为Shadowsocks,是一款开源的代理服务软件,以其强大的加密能力和匿名性而闻名。它允许用户通过加密的隧道访问被封锁的网站,提供了一种绕过网络审查的方法。本文将详细介绍如何安装和使用Shadowsocks-lib。

**1. **安装步骤

1.1 下载源代码

首先,你需要从Shadowsocks的官方网站(https://shadowsocks.org/) 下载最新版本的源代码。通常,你可以选择.zip.tar.gz格式的文件。

markdown $ wget https://shadowsocks.org/download/shadowsocks-lib LatestVersion.zip

1.2 解压文件

解压下载的文件:

markdown $ unzip LatestVersion.zip

1.3 配置文件(ss.conf)

进入解压后的文件夹,找到ss.conf配置文件。这个文件用于设置你的服务器地址、密码、端口等信息。

markdown $ cd Shadowsocks-Name/ (替换为你的项目名) $ nano ss.conf

1.4 配置示例

markdown

server = your_server_ip password = your_password port = your_port method = chacha20-ietf-poly1305

1.5 启动服务

在Linux/Unix系统中,使用以下命令启动Shadowsocks:

markdown $ ./shadowsocks -c ss.conf

在Windows上,使用ssserver.exe

markdown $ ssserver.exe -c ss.conf

1.6 检查服务状态

通过命令行检查服务是否正常运行:

markdown $ ps aux | grep shadowsocks

**2. **使用方法

2.1 设置客户端

大多数操作系统都有Shadowsocks的客户端,如Windows的shadowsocks-clients或Linux的shadowsocks。下载并安装客户端,然后按照提示配置。

2.2 连接

在客户端中输入服务器地址和密码,连接到Shadowsocks服务。

2.3 测试连接

访问一个被封锁的网站,如https://www.example.com,如果能正常访问,说明连接成功。

**3. **常见问题

  • Q1: 无法启动服务? 确保ss.conf配置正确,检查防火墙设置。
  • Q2: 速度慢? 调整加密算法或增加服务器节点以提高速度。
  • Q3: 安全性如何? 使用强加密算法,但始终注意保护好密码和服务器信息。

**4. **FAQ

  • Q4: Shadowsocks-lib是否合法? 是的,只要用于个人非商业用途,遵守当地法律法规,就是合法的。
  • Q5: 是否需要付费? 一些付费服务提供服务器和更好的服务,但开源版本是免费的。
  • Q6: 是否影响网络速度? 适当配置后,一般不会显著影响速度。

总结: Shadowsocks-lib提供了一种便捷的网络访问方式,通过配置和使用,你可以轻松绕过网络限制。请确保遵循官方指南和法律法规,享受匿名上网的乐趣。**

正文完